Is Mold Dangerous?

Mold is a type of fungus that develops in warm and damp environments, and is commonly found in homes with excess moisture. It can appear in a variety of colors, from black and green to white and orange, and thrives in areas that have high humidity, water damage, and poor airflow. It can grow on various items, including walls, ceilings, floors, carpets, and even furniture. A mold inspector will usually search for signs of leaks and water in a home to identify the likeliest catalyst for any mold growth.

While most kinds of mold are benign, others can cause medical problems, especially for persons who are vulnerable. Individuals with allergies, asthma, or weakened immune systems have been known to experience symptoms such as a stuffy nose, coughing, wheezing, and rash. Pets are sometimes negatively impacted by mold, experiencing symptoms of respiratory distress, vomiting, and digestive issues. While mold may not typically pose a considerable risk to the health of most people, it’s particularly bad for many common building materials found inside of homes. Mold spores occupy and eat plant-based materials and deteriorate in a relatively short period. Examples of cellulose-based components used and stored inside of buildings are:

  • Drywall
  • Wood
  • Carpet
  • Insulation
  • Ceiling tiles
  • Wallpaper
  • Fabrics
  • Upholstery
  • Some Painted surfaces
  • Paper
  • Cardboard
  • And More

What Processes Are Utilized To Perform an Expert Mold Inspection?

The way your mold inspector conducts testing may differ from house to house, but will generally involve the following:

  • Initial Assessment: The mold inspector accumulates information from the current homeowner regarding any perceptible mold growth, water leaks, or indoor air quality problems. Stale odors or health symptoms experienced by individuals will also be examined.
  • Visual Inspection: Your inspector will conduct a visual inspection of the property, inspecting for any noticeable signs of mold infestation. They will check areas of the home that are known to be inclined to mold growth, such as below-ground spaces, bathrooms, and kitchens.
  • Moisture detection: Specialized devices like moisture meters, thermal cameras, or hygrometers may be used to detect hidden moisture within building materials, such as walls, floors, and ceilings, that could facilitate the spread of mold.
  • Air Sampling: Mold testing may involve air samples to be acquired from multiple areas of the home using advanced equipment. The air samples will be submitted to a laboratory for analysis to ascertain the type and concentration of mold spores present in the air.
  • Surface Sampling: If mold growth is presumed but not readily apparent, your mold inspector could recover surface samples from areas such as walls, ceilings, or other areas. This requires wiping or tape-lifting portions of surfaces, which is also submitted to a laboratory for analysis.
  • Documentation and Reporting: Findings are recorded, including observations, measurements, sampling points, and laboratory results. A thorough report is compiled, summarizing the inspection data, mold varieties identified, and recommended actions for restoration, if necessary.
  • Recommendations and Remediation Plan: Based on the inspection results, the inspector supplies advice to resolve the mold problem and avoid further growth.
  • Follow-up and Clearance Testing: A subsequent assessment may be conducted to assure you that the restoration efforts were productive and that the mold issue has been adequately addressed.
  • Education and Prevention: The inspector educates the client about mold prevention measures, including adequate air circulation, humidity management, and care procedures.
